2022年美团技术年货 合辑logMessage(final String fqcn, final Level level, final Marker marker, final Message msg, final Throwable t) { StackTraceElement element = null; if (fqcn != null) { element = getStackTraceElement(fqcn (final Exception e) { // LOG4J2-1127 final Throwable throwable = Throwables.getRootCause(e); if (throwable instanceof UnsupportedOperationException) { 后端 < 725 String fqcn, final Level level, final 后端 < 729 Marker marker, final Message msg, final Throwable t) { StackTraceElement element = null; if (fqcn != null) { element = getStackTraceElement(fqcn0 码力 | 1356 页 | 45.90 MB | 1 年前3
Java 应用与开发 - 异常处理小示例 课程配套代码 ± sample.exception.FirstExceptionSample.java 大纲 异常的概念及分类 Java 异常处理机制 Java 异常分类 Throwable 类是 Java 语言中所有异常类的父类。 大纲 异常的概念及分类 Java 异常处理机制 常见错误 O 链接错误(LinkageError) 是指程序链接错误。例如,一个类中用到另外一个类,在编译前 Java 异常处理机制 操作异常对象 发生异常时,系统将自动创建异常类对象,并将作为实参传递给 匹配的 catch 语句块的形参,这样就可以在语句块中操纵该异常 对象。 O 异常类的父类 Throwable 中定义的方法 getMessage() 返回描述当前异常的详细消息字符串。 printStackTrace() 用来跟踪异常事件发生时运行栈的内容,并 将相关信息输出到标准错误输出设备。本方法比较 Java 异常处理机制 操作异常对象 发生异常时,系统将自动创建异常类对象,并将作为实参传递给 匹配的 catch 语句块的形参,这样就可以在语句块中操纵该异常 对象。 O 异常类的父类 Throwable 中定义的方法 getMessage() 返回描述当前异常的详细消息字符串。 printStackTrace() 用来跟踪异常事件发生时运行栈的内容,并 将相关信息输出到标准错误输出设备。本方法比较0 码力 | 33 页 | 626.40 KB | 1 年前3
Kotlin 1.9.10 官方文档 中文版
exception: kotlin.IllegalStateException: at 0 example.kexe 0x227190 kfun:kotlin.Throwable#(kotlin.String?){} + 96 at 1 example.kexe 0x221e4c kfun:kotlin.Exception# 0x229550 kfun:kotlin.Throwable# (kotlin.String?){} + 96 (/opt/buildAgent/work/c3a91df21e46e2c8/kotlin/kotlin- native/runtime/src/main/kotlin/kotlin/Throwable.kt:24:37) at 1 example 0x10a85a8f8 kfun:kotlin.Throwable# (kotlin.String?){} + 88 (/opt/buildAgent/work/c3a91df21e46e2c8/kotlin/kotlin- native/runtime/src/main/kotlin/kotlin/Throwable.kt:24:37) at 1 example 0 码力 | 3753 页 | 29.69 MB | 1 年前3
Kotlin 官方文档中文版 v1.9exception: kotlin.IllegalStateException: at 0 example.kexe 0x227190 kfun:kotlin.Throwable#(kotlin.Strin g?){} + 96 at 1 example.kexe 0x221e4c kfun:kotlin.Exception# (kotlin 0x229550 kfun:kotlin.Throwable# (kotlin.String?) {} + 96 (/opt/buildAgent/work/c3a91df21e46e2c8/kotlin/kotlin-native/runtime/src/main/k otlin/kotlin/Throwable.kt:24:37) at 1 example 0x10a85a8f8 kfun:kotlin.Throwable# (kotlin.String?){ } + 88 (/opt/buildAgent/work/c3a91df21e46e2c8/kotlin/kotlin-native/runtime/src/main/ko tlin/kotlin/Throwable.kt:24:37) at 1 example 0 码力 | 2049 页 | 45.06 MB | 1 年前3
Apache RocketMQ 从入门到实战scheduleAtFixedRate(new Runnable() { @Override public void run() { try { samplingInSeconds(); } catch (Throwable ignored) { } } }, 0, 10, TimeUnit.SECONDS); // 省略其他代码 } 原来在创建一个新的 StatsItem 的时候,就会启动一个定时任务,每隔 brokerController.getSendThreadPool Queue().size())); } } else { break; } } else { break; } } catch (Throwable ignored) { } } 可以看出来,抛出这种错误,在 broker 还没有发送“严重”的 pagecache 繁忙, 即消息追加到内存中的最大时延没有超过 1s,通常追加是很快的,绝大部分都会低于 sendResult = producer.send(msg); System.out.printf("%s%n", sendResult); producer.shutdown(); } catch (Throwable e) { e.printStackTrace(); } } } 本文来自『中间件兴趣圈』公众号,仅作技术交流,未授权任何商业行为。 1.14 RocketMQ msgId 与 offsetMsgId0 码力 | 165 页 | 12.53 MB | 1 年前3
《Java 应用与开发》课程讲义 - 王晓东Object a; 4 public A() { 5 a = new Object() ; 6 } 8 protected void finalize () throws java.lang.Throwable { 9 a = null; // 标记为空,释放对象 10 super. finalize (); // 递归调用超类中的 finalize 方法 . . . . . . . . . . . . . . . . . . . 中国海洋大学信息学院计算机系 第 151 页 / 共 306 页 12.1. 异常的概念及分类 � 12 � 12.1.2 Java 异常分类 Throwable 类是 Java 语言中所有异常类的父类。Java 异常分类如图12.1所示。 图 12.1 Java 异常分类 12.1.3 常见错误 链接错误(LinkageError) LinkageError 12.2.3 操纵异常对象 发生异常时,系统将自动创建异常类对象,并将作为实参传递给匹配的 catch 语 句块的形参,这样我们就可以在语句块中操纵该异常对象了。主要使用异常类的父类 Throwable 中定义的两个成员方法: • public String getMessage() 返回描述当前异常的详细消息字符串; • public void printStackTrace() 用来0 码力 | 330 页 | 6.54 MB | 1 年前3
Java 基础之IO 和NIO 补完failed() method of the CompletionHandler will get called inst ad. @Override public void failed(Throwable exc, ByteBuffer attachment) { } }); 3. Writing Data ● Writing Data Via a Future Path path System.out.println("bytes written: " + result); } @Override public void failed(Throwable exc, ByteBuffer attachment) { System.out.println("Write failed"); exc.printStackTrace();0 码力 | 9 页 | 218.38 KB | 1 年前3
超大规模高可用性云端系统构建之禅-蔡超when the dependent services crashing • Quick restart Let it Crash! try{ … }catch (Throwable t){ } Negotiate With Client Server: “I am busy, please, slow down” Client: “Get back to0 码力 | 40 页 | 6.52 MB | 1 年前3
KubeCon2020/微服务技术与实践论坛/Spring Cloud Alibaba 在 Kubernetes 下的微服务治理最佳实践-方剑for(Server s : upServerList) { if(..) { newServers.add(s); } } return newServers; } catch (Throwable t) { t.printStackTrace(); throw t; } return upServerList; } 字节码增强 Java Agent0 码力 | 27 页 | 7.10 MB | 1 年前3
Java 应用与开发 - JSP (Java Server Page)概述 JSP 指令 JSP 动作 JSP 脚本 JSP 内置对象 本节习题 异常对象 exception JSP 内置对象 exception 对应 Java 中的 java.lang.Throwable 接 口对象。它自动封装 JSP 页面中出现的异常。 异常对象只有在错误页面中可以使用,即:使用 page 指令的属 性isErrorPage=”true”声明的页面。 sample.jsp0 码力 | 47 页 | 740.36 KB | 1 年前3
共 14 条
- 1
- 2













